User manual LEXICON MC-12B V3.0 SERIAL COMMUNICATIONS PROTOCOL DEFINITION REV 1-5
Lastmanuals offers a socially driven service of sharing, storing and searching manuals related to use of hardware and software : user guide, owner's manual, quick start guide, technical datasheets... DON'T FORGET : ALWAYS READ THE USER GUIDE BEFORE BUYING !!!
If this document matches the user guide, instructions manual or user manual, feature sets, schematics you are looking for, download it now. Lastmanuals provides you a fast and easy access to the user manual LEXICON MC-12B V3.0. We hope that this LEXICON MC-12B V3.0 user guide will be useful to you.
Lastmanuals help download the user guide LEXICON MC-12B V3.0.
Manual abstract: user guide LEXICON MC-12B V3.0SERIAL COMMUNICATIONS PROTOCOL DEFINITION REV 1-5
Detailed instructions for use are in the User's Guide.
[. . . ] MC-12 Serial Communications Protocol
Printed on: 08/18/03
Serial Communications Protocol Definition Project: MC-12/MC-12B
Updated: June 10, 2003 Software Version 3. 0 Protocol Version: Major rev 1 Minor rev 5
Lexicon, Inc. 3 Oak Park Bedford, MA 01730-1413 (781) 280-0300
© 2003 Lexicon, Inc. All rights reserved.
1 of 94
Lexicon, Inc. MC-12 Serial Communications Protocol
Printed on: 08/18/03
Manufactured under license from Dolby Laboratories. [. . . ] CUSTOM_NAME_LENGTH defined in Appendix G Protocol Constants.
7. 3. 26. 3 MC-12 Response
If the custom name enable is TRUE then the custom name banner is display on "power on". If the Custom Name Enable is FALSE the custom name is not displayed. The CustomName string is copied to Nonvolatile RAM. The MC-12 will ACK when completed with this command.
7. 3. 26. 4 Data Validation:
No data validation is done on the transmitted data.
7. 3. 27 Set Input Name by Id (MC-12, MC-1)
Sets an Input Name to the transmitted value for a given input. This command has been maintained for backward compatibility with MC-1. In order to maintain backward compatibility, the MC-12 Parameters have been mapped to the MC-1 parameters as described in each Data Description. MC-12 users should be using the command described in 7. 3. 55 (MC12_Set_Input_Name_By_Id).
© 2003 Lexicon, Inc. All rights reserved.
29 of 94
Lexicon, Inc. MC-12 Serial Communications Protocol
Printed on: 08/18/03
7. 3. 27. 1 Command Packet Description
Application Header: Command Data Count Application Data: Data[0] Data[1]-Data[DataCount-1] DC_CMD_SET_INPUT_NAME 0x2E Number of characters in InputName + 2 nn InputId InputName 0 to 7 ch ch ch . . . 0x00
7. 3. 27. 2 Data Description
InputId: Data Type: Description/Conversion: InputName: Data Type: Max Length: Unsigned 8 bit Integer Appendix F MC-12 Input Id's
Null (0x00) terminated ASCII character string. INPUT_NAME_LENGTH defined in Appendix G Protocol Constants.
7. 3. 27. 3 MC-12 Response
MC-12 will copy the InputName to the given input.
7. 3. 27. 4 Data Validation:
The InputId must be a valid Input Id. If it is not the MC-12 will respond with a NAK packet and error code DC_INVALID_INPUT. If the InputName string exceeds the INPUT_NAME_LENGTH, the MC-12 will truncate the string to the INPUT_NAME_LENGTH.
7. 3. 28 Set FPD Control Registers (MC-1)
This command is not supported by the MC-12.
7. 3. 29 Host Wakeup (MC-12, MC-1)
By transmitting the Wakeup Notification, the Host indicates it has just "powered on" or reset and is ready to receive MC-12 Notifications or Responses. The Host is assumed to be asleep upon power up of the MC12. Host status is maintained during standby.
7. 3. 29. 1 Command Packet Description
Application Header: Command HOST_WAKEUP Data Count 0 Application Data: N/A 0x11 0x00
7. 3. 29. 2 Data Description
N/A
7. 3. 29. 3 MC-12 Response
The MC-12 will respond to this command with an ACK.
© 2003 Lexicon, Inc. All rights reserved.
30 of 94
Lexicon, Inc. MC-12 Serial Communications Protocol
Printed on: 08/18/03
7. 3. 30 Host Sleep (MC-12, MC-1)
By transmitting the Sleep command, the Host indicates it has just "powered down" and will no longer respond to MC-12 Notifications. The Host is assumed to be asleep upon power up of the MC-12. Host status is maintained during standby.
7. 3. 30. 1 Packet Description
Application Header: Command HOST_SLEEP Data Count 0 Application Data: N/A 0x12 0x00
7. 3. 30. 2 Data Description
N/A
7. 3. 31 Get Communication Configuration (MC-12, MC-1)
This command is a request to the MC-12 for the current communications configuration for the serial port and protocol. The MC-12 responds to this command with a Communication Configuration Packet.
7. 3. 31. 1 Command Packet Description
Application Header: Command DC_CMD_GET_COM_CONFIG Data Count 0 Application Data: N/A 0x2F 0x00
7. 3. 31. 2 Communication Configuration Response Packet
Application Header: Command DC_RESP_COM_CONFIG Data Count 1 Application Data: Data[0] Configuration Register 0 0x8C 0x01 nn
7. 3. 31. 3 Data Description
Data Word 0 0 Bit 0 1 Definition Acknowledge Enable Parameter Change Enable
Acknowledge Enable: TRUE Indicates the MC-12 will transmit Acknowledge Notification's to the Host. FALSE Indicates the MC-12 will not transmit any positive Acknowledge Notification messages. The MC-12 will always transmit NAK error notification messages. [. . . ] All rights reserved.
82 of 94
Lexicon, Inc. MC-12 Serial Communications Protocol 799 0x031F 800 0x0320 801 0x0321 802 0x0322 803 0x0323 804 0x0324 805 0x0325 806 0x0326 807 0x0327 808 0x0328 809 0x0329 810 0x032A 811 0x032B 812 0x032C 813 0x032D 814 0x032E 815 0x032F 816 0x0330 817 0x0331 818 0x0332 819 0x0333 820 0x0334 821 0x0335 822 0x0336 823 0x0337 824 0x0338 825 0x0339 826 0x033A 827 0x033B 828 0x033C 829 0x033D 830 0x033E 831 0x033F 832 0x0340 833 0x0341 834 0x0342 835 0x0343 836 0x0344 837 0x0345 838 0x0346 839 0x0347 840 0x0348 841 0x0349 842 0x034A 843 0x034B 844 0x034C 845 0x034D 846 0x034E 847 0x034F 848 0x0350 849 0x0351 850 0x0352
Printed on: 08/18/03
PARAM. EFFECTS. _51_THX. VOCALENH PARAM. EFFECTS. _51_THX. REEQ PARAM. EFFECTS. _51_THX. TIMBRE PARAM. EFFECTS. _51_THX. SURREX PARAM. EFFECTS. _51_THX. THXMODEON PARAM. EFFECTS. _51_THX. TRIGGER1 PARAM. EFFECTS. _51_THX. TRIGGER2 PARAM. EFFECTS. _51_THX. REARTIMBRE PARAM. EFFECTS. DOLBY_DIGITAL PARAM. EFFECTS. DOLBY_DIGITAL. NAME PARAM. EFFECTS. DOLBY_DIGITAL. OUTPUTLEVELS PARAM. EFFECTS. DOLBY_DIGITAL. OUTPUTLEVELS. CNTROUTLEVEL PARAM. EFFECTS. DOLBY_DIGITAL. OUTPUTLEVELS. SIDEOUTLEVEL PARAM. EFFECTS. DOLBY_DIGITAL. OUTPUTLEVELS. REAROUTLEVEL PARAM. EFFECTS. DOLBY_DIGITAL. OUTPUTLEVELS. SUBOUTLEVEL PARAM. EFFECTS. DOLBY_DIGITAL. OUTPUTLEVELS. LFEOUTLEVEL PARAM. EFFECTS. DOLBY_DIGITAL. COMPRESSION PARAM. EFFECTS. DOLBY_DIGITAL. LFEMIX PARAM. EFFECTS. DOLBY_DIGITAL. TWO_CH_MUX PARAM. EFFECTS. DOLBY_DIGITAL. TWOCHCNTRMIX PARAM. EFFECTS. DOLBY_DIGITAL. CENTERDELAY PARAM. EFFECTS. DOLBY_DIGITAL. DECORRELATE PARAM. EFFECTS. DOLBY_DIGITAL. VOCALENH PARAM. EFFECTS. DOLBY_DIGITAL. REEQ PARAM. EFFECTS. DOLBY_DIGITAL. TRIGGER1 PARAM. EFFECTS. DOLBY_DIGITAL. TRIGGER2 PARAM. EFFECTS. DOLBY_DIGITAL. MONOREARON PARAM. EFFECTS. DOLBY_DIGITAL. EX PARAM. EFFECTS. _51_2CHANNEL PARAM. EFFECTS. _51_2CHANNEL. NAME PARAM. EFFECTS. _51_2CHANNEL. OUTPUTLEVELS PARAM. EFFECTS. _51_2CHANNEL. OUTPUTLEVELS. CNTROUTLEVEL PARAM. EFFECTS. _51_2CHANNEL. OUTPUTLEVELS. SIDEOUTLEVEL PARAM. EFFECTS. _51_2CHANNEL. OUTPUTLEVELS. REAROUTLEVEL PARAM. EFFECTS. _51_2CHANNEL. OUTPUTLEVELS. SUBOUTLEVEL PARAM. EFFECTS. _51_2CHANNEL. OUTPUTLEVELS. LFEOUTLEVEL PARAM. EFFECTS. _51_2CHANNEL. COMPRESSION PARAM. EFFECTS. _51_2CHANNEL. LFEMIX_2CH PARAM. EFFECTS. _51_2CHANNEL. TWO_CH_MUX PARAM. EFFECTS. _51_2CHANNEL. TWOCHCNTRMIX PARAM. EFFECTS. _51_2CHANNEL. CENTERDELAY PARAM. EFFECTS. _51_2CHANNEL. DECORRELATE PARAM. EFFECTS. _51_2CHANNEL. VOCALENH PARAM. EFFECTS. _51_2CHANNEL. REEQ PARAM. EFFECTS. _51_2CHANNEL. SURRMIX PARAM. EFFECTS. _51_2CHANNEL. MASTERLEVEL PARAM. EFFECTS. _51_2CHANNEL. TRIGGER1 PARAM. EFFECTS. _51_2CHANNEL. TRIGGER2 PARAM. EFFECTS. _51_2CHANNEL. MONOREARON PARAM. EFFECTS. _51_MONO_SURROUND PARAM. EFFECTS. _51_MONO_SURROUND. NAME PARAM. EFFECTS. _51_MONO_SURROUND. OUTPUTLEVELS
© 2003 Lexicon, Inc. All rights reserved.
83 of 94
Lexicon, Inc. MC-12 Serial Communications Protocol 851 0x0353 852 0x0354 853 0x0355 854 0x0356 855 0x0357 856 0x0358 857 0x0359 858 0x035A 859 0x035B 860 0x035C 861 0x035D 862 0x035E 863 0x035F 864 0x0360 865 0x0361 866 0x0362 867 0x0363 868 0x0364 869 0x0365 870 0x0366 871 0x0367 872 0x0368 873 0x0369 874 0x036A 875 0x036B 876 0x036C 877 0x036D 878 0x036E 879 0x036F 880 0x0370 881 0x0371 882 0x0372 883 0x0373 884 0x0374 885 0x0375 886 0x0376 887 0x0377 888 0x0378 889 0x0379 890 0x037A 891 0x037B 892 0x037C 893 0x037D 894 0x037E 895 0x037F
Printed on: 08/18/03
PARAM. EFFECTS. _51_MONO_SURROUND. OUTPUTLEVELS. CNTROU TLEVEL PARAM. EFFECTS. _51_MONO_SURROUND. OUTPUTLEVELS. SIDEOUT LEVEL PARAM. EFFECTS. _51_MONO_SURROUND. OUTPUTLEVELS. REAROU TLEVEL PARAM. EFFECTS. _51_MONO_SURROUND. OUTPUTLEVELS. SUBOUTL EVEL PARAM. EFFECTS. _51_MONO_SURROUND. OUTPUTLEVELS. LFEOUTL EVEL PARAM. EFFECTS. _51_MONO_SURROUND. USEREVERB PARAM. EFFECTS. _51_MONO_SURROUND. TRIGGER1 PARAM. EFFECTS. _51_MONO_SURROUND. TRIGGER2 PARAM. EFFECTS. _51_MONO_LOGIC PARAM. EFFECTS. _51_MONO_LOGIC. NAME PARAM. EFFECTS. _51_MONO_LOGIC. OUTPUTLEVELS PARAM. EFFECTS. _51_MONO_LOGIC. OUTPUTLEVELS. CNTROUTLEV EL PARAM. EFFECTS. _51_MONO_LOGIC. OUTPUTLEVELS. SIDEOUTLEVE L PARAM. EFFECTS. _51_MONO_LOGIC. OUTPUTLEVELS. REAROUTLEVE L PARAM. EFFECTS. _51_MONO_LOGIC. OUTPUTLEVELS. SUBOUTLEVEL PARAM. EFFECTS. _51_MONO_LOGIC. OUTPUTLEVELS. LFEOUTLEVEL PARAM. EFFECTS. _51_MONO_LOGIC. EFFECTLEVEL PARAM. EFFECTS. _51_MONO_LOGIC. ACADEMY PARAM. EFFECTS. _51_MONO_LOGIC. SURRROLLOFF PARAM. EFFECTS. _51_MONO_LOGIC. USEREVERB PARAM. EFFECTS. _51_MONO_LOGIC. TRIGGER1 PARAM. EFFECTS. _51_MONO_LOGIC. TRIGGER2 PARAM. EFFECTS. _51_AD_FILM PARAM. EFFECTS. _51_AD_FILM. NAME PARAM. EFFECTS. _51_AD_FILM. OUTPUTLEVELS PARAM. EFFECTS. _51_AD_FILM. OUTPUTLEVELS. CNTROUTLEVEL PARAM. EFFECTS. _51_AD_FILM. OUTPUTLEVELS. SIDEOUTLEVEL PARAM. EFFECTS. _51_AD_FILM. OUTPUTLEVELS. REAROUTLEVEL PARAM. EFFECTS. _51_AD_FILM. OUTPUTLEVELS. SUBOUTLEVEL PARAM. EFFECTS. _51_AD_FILM. OUTPUTLEVELS. LFEOUTLEVEL PARAM. EFFECTS. _51_AD_FILM. VOCALENH PARAM. EFFECTS. _51_AD_FILM. FIVESPKRENH PARAM. EFFECTS. _51_AD_FILM. BASSENH PARAM. EFFECTS. _51_AD_FILM. REEQ PARAM. EFFECTS. _51_AD_FILM. REARDLYOFF PARAM. EFFECTS. _51_AD_FILM. LFEMIX PARAM. EFFECTS. _51_AD_FILM. TWO_CH_MUX PARAM. EFFECTS. _51_AD_FILM. TWOCHCNTRMIX PARAM. EFFECTS. _51_AD_FILM. CENTERDELAY PARAM. EFFECTS. _51_AD_FILM. SOUNDSTAGE PARAM. EFFECTS. _51_AD_FILM. FRONTSTEER PARAM. EFFECTS. _51_AD_FILM. SURREX PARAM. EFFECTS. _51_AD_FILM. SEVENCHANNEL PARAM. EFFECTS. _51_AD_FILM. TRIGGER1 PARAM. EFFECTS. _51_AD_FILM. TRIGGER2
© 2003 Lexicon, Inc. [. . . ]
DISCLAIMER TO DOWNLOAD THE USER GUIDE LEXICON MC-12B V3.0 Lastmanuals offers a socially driven service of sharing, storing and searching manuals related to use of hardware and software : user guide, owner's manual, quick start guide, technical datasheets... In any way can't Lastmanuals be held responsible if the document you are looking for is not available, incomplete, in a different language than yours, or if the model or language do not match the description. Lastmanuals, for instance, does not offer a translation service. Click on "Download the user manual" at the end of this Contract if you accept its terms, the downloading of the manual LEXICON MC-12B V3.0 will begin.